Position Summary

Your key responsibilities will be to evaluate bid specifications and drawings, ensuring that we know everything required to successfully bid and win the project. Follow-up with subcontractors to ensure that bids are received, and work with the Project Management teams to follow-up on bids and budgets to close the business.

Critical Skills

  • Produce highly accurate work in a timely manner
  • Maintain strong attention to detail and organizational skills
  • Strong communication skills, both oral and written
  • A strong understanding and comfort working with numbers

What It Takes

  • Bachelor's degree in Construction Management or Engineering and 7+ years of related experience or equivalent combination of both
  • Estimating experience and exposure to the utility industry and/or mission critical/data center projects
  • Must possess a valid driver license for the type(s) of vehicles which may be driven and an acceptable driving record
  • Solid Microsoft Office experience, with advanced Excel experience
  • Ability to travel 25% of the time
